Lead the development and verification of next-generation implantable and external neurotechnology systems.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to ensure products are safe, reliable, and ready for clinical use.
Requirements: A b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field is required, along with 8+ years of experience in developing medical devices. Candidates should have extensive experience in designing precision mechanical systems and developing verification protocols.
Key Skills: Mechanical Design, CAD Modeling, Design Verification, Test Methods, Root Cause Analysis, FDA Design Controls, ISO 13485, Mechanical Testing, Prototype Development, Collaboration, Mentoring, Risk Analysis, Manufacturability, Reliability Testing, Fixture Development, Communication
Benefits: Competitive Base Salary With Equity, 100% Of Healthcare Coverage For You And Your Dependents, Generous Vacation Policy, Paid Parental Leave
